For candidates based in CT, this position starts at \$73.8k up to \$81.1k Job Summary: Responsible for overseeing the entire facility during the second shift. This includes ensuring that safety, quality, production, maintenance, sanitation, and personnel requirements are properly met at all times. Essential Duties and Responsibilities: Coordinate daily production and cleaning activities and schedules to meet business objectives; Ensure that production efficiencies are maximized and waste is minimized; Ensure positive employee relations and maximize labor efficiency; Properly address and handle operational, maintenance, and employee issues in a timely manner; Strive to meet identified goals; Coach, develop, train, and motivate employees; Properly and effectively communicate to employees, peers, and management; Establish clear responsibilities and expectations for each position and ensure that each employee meets these standards; Enforce and ensure compliance with all rules, policies, programs, and procedures, including but not limited to GMP\'s, SQF, Safety, Quality, Regulatory (State and Federal), Company, and Plant. Conduct Incident Investigations for accidents, damage, mishaps, etc. in a timely manner and appropriately follow up with any identified corrective action; Ensure that the highest level of housekeeping, cleaning, and sanitation is maintained at all times; Administer coaching and corrective action as necessary; Assume increased responsibilities as production requirements dictate; Adjust work shifts dependent upon production and staffing needs; Assume production manager responsibilities as needed in their absence. SQF Requirements/Responsibilities: Support SQF by maintaining food safety and food quality through completing job tasks and maintaining the work area in a sanitary manner following prescribed procedures; Report food safety problems to a manager; Position is backed up by Production Lead (Working Supervisor) Education and Experience: High School Diploma or equivalent. At least 5 years experience in Dairy Manufacturing environment preferred. Experience working with HTST pasteurization preferred. Good computer knowledge is essential. (RSView, Excel, Word) Ability to work well with people. Good math skills working with fractions, percents and decimals. Good reading, writing and communications skills. Excellent organization skills.
